THE CACERE Jorge Campillo on Thursday signed a 69 blow card (3 bass torque) on the first day of the Nexo Championshipthat is played until Sunday in the Trump International Golf Links from Eilean (Scotland), where the first leader is the veteran South African golfer Richard Sterne.

Campillo started the tournament with a 3 -Birdies downstream Adrián Otaeguiwhich since the end of 2024 competes under the flag of United Arab Emirates.

Otaegui has lived in Emirates for more than 13 years and was appointed ambassador of the country's golf federation and the national team. He provided technical support and training to the players of the national team and is a partner of the program for golfers with disabilities in Emirates, which was founded in 2021.

Richard Sterne, 43 and who has six titles in the European Circuit (now DP World Tour), leads alone with a 67 (-5), one less than the trio formed by his compatriots Thomas Aiken and Louis Albertse and the Norwegian Andreas Halvorsen.

The other Spaniard who started in Scotland under par is Ángel Ayoraauthor of a round of 71 (-1) with five Birdies and Four Bogeys.
